After 43 years on alpines, I made the switch and it is vastly different but a lot of fun. Instead of weighting the downhill ski, you weight the uphill ski putting your weight on your uphill little toe and downhill big toe. The rear ski then does the turning. I fell on my face forgetting standing in lift line that heel is not attached. It is a challenge as you really have to concentrate on your technique. Supposedly it is easier on knees but my knees are unbothered either way. Don't buy, rent, take lessons and have a blast.
